Understanding Tax-Related Phone Scams in Oregon
In Oregon, tax season brings an unfortunately common phenomenon: an increase in phone scams targeting individuals and businesses. Scammers often pose as IRS agents or lawyers, demanding immediate payment for back taxes or threatening legal action. These unwanted calls can be particularly worrying during a time when many Oregonians are already under financial strain. It’s crucial to understand that legitimate authorities will never contact you by phone to demand immediate payment or threaten arrest.

What to Do When You Receive a Suspicious Call
If you receive a suspicious call during tax season in Salem, it’s important to remain calm and take immediate action. First, don’t provide any personal or financial information over the phone unless you can verify the caller’s identity and legitimacy. Secondly, document the interaction by noting down details like the caller’s number, the date and time of the call, and a summary of what was discussed.
